It’s Cervical Screening Awareness Week.
Your cervical screening could save your life - don’t put it off.
Screening helps detect changes early, often before symptoms appear, making it one of the best ways to help prevent cervical cancer.

This Diabetes Awareness Week, let’s talk about the incredible impact movement can have on managing diabetes.
Regular exercise helps the body use insulin more effectively, supports healthy blood sugar levels, and can reduce the risk of long-term complications. Even gentle movement can make a real difference.
Being active can help:
💙 Lower blood sugar levels
💙 Improve insulin sensitivity
💙 Support weight management
💙 Boost circulation and heart health
💙 Increase energy and improve mood
💙 Reduce stress (which can also affect blood sugar)

Why is resistance training so important for women?

Women face unique physiological changes across life - including lower baseline muscle mass than men, and significant shifts during perimenopause and menopause that can accelerate muscle and bone loss. This makes strength training especially important.

It helps support bone density (reducing the risk of osteoporosis) and builds and maintains lean muscle mass, which naturally declines with age. It also boosts metabolism, helping the body use energy and burn calories more efficiently, even at rest.

On top of that, it improves everyday strength and function - making daily tasks easier - and supports long-term health, independence, and vitality as we age.

It’s not about changing your body - it’s about strengthening it so it supports you through every stage of life.
